About the Property

Situated at 93, Portland Cres, Leeds, LS1 3AY, United Kingdom, Vita Student Portland Crescent offers a home away from home. It offers student accommodation in Leeds UK, such as studio apartments. You can reach Leeds Beckett University within a minute’s walk. Leeds Arts University is within a 13-minute walk from Vita Student Portland Crescent Leeds student accommodation.

Young people make up 26% of Leeds' population. Around 14,400 residents are international students from 137 countries. The cost of living in Leeds is 18% less than in London, and it is also one of the cheapest places to live in the UK. A student can expect to spend around £660 to £1,280 per month. Vita Leeds Portland Crescent is also an affordable option for living. Moreover, you can tap into the strong job market with an employment rate of 75-76% (House of Commons Library). The market is diverse, with constantly growing sectors like finance, digital, healthcare, etc. Fresh graduates with the required skills can build their careers in this city.

Features

Vita Student Portland Crescent Leeds offers open-floor-plan living options from a Classic (18 - 23 sqm) to an Ultimate Vita (31 - 39 sqm). It has a private bedroom, bathroom, and a kitchen. Each room comes with its own set of amenities, such as a double bed/king-size bed, an extra wardrobe, an opening window, under-bed storage, a smart TV and a wardrobe.

The Vita Student Portland Crescent rent includes many utilities such as breakfast, daily coffee, gym, high-speed internet, electricity, heating, water, bike rental, social events, cooking classes, and personal trainer/yoga. Residents of Vita Student Portland Crescent can study in the private study room. You can also relax in the coffee lounge and spacious hub. The private dining room provides an ideal space for meals and gatherings. Entertainment options include Mahjong tables, a pool table, and table tennis. To stay active, there is a 24/7 gym, dance studio, or personal trainer/yoga sessions. Everyday convenience comes from free grab-and-go breakfast, unlimited ground coffee & tea, superfast WiFi, a laundry room, cleaning service, and bike rental. Safety is supported by 24/7 CCTV & secure access, secure key fob access, and a 24/7 on-site team. You also benefit from an online doctor service, 24hr parcel room, exclusive weekly events, VIP brand experiences & discounts, and an outside terrace for relaxing outdoors.

Commute

The public transport in Leeds includes an extensive network of bus and train routes. You can get on a bus within a 2-minute walk from Merrion B or Civic H. Trains are preferred for long journeys and cross-country travel. The routes include direct lines to Liverpool, Birmingham, and other UK cities. You can board a train from Leeds Railway Station within an 11-minute walk from Vita Student Portland Crescent. Students can get on a flight from Leeds Bradford Airport, within a 26-minute drive away.

  • Payment and Fees

    Booking Deposit

    An Advance Licence Fee equivalent to the first 2 weeks of the contract is payable at booking. This payment is a prepayment of accommodation fees. It is deducted from the total accommodation fee. It is not refunded at the end of the stay. It is refundable only if cancellation is approved under an eligible cancellation policy.

    Pay In Instalment

    Payment options available: One annual payment Two instalments Four instalments Monthly instalments Payment option changes: Free before occupation if within the cancellation period. Subject to the property’s approval after the cancellation period. A £50 administration fee applies to approved payment option changes after the cancellation period. Please note: - Instalment plans are charged at a premium above the standard rate for all tenancy lengths. 44-week and 45-week tenancies carry a 10% higher instalment premium compared with 51-week tenancies.

    Guarantor Requirement

    A UK-based guarantor is required for students choosing a monthly instalment payment plan. Annual, two-instalment, and four-instalment payment plans do not currently require a guarantor unless otherwise specified by the property.

    Additional Fees

    Students are liable for any damage caused to the room and must pay for damages before check-out. Dual Occupancy is allowed with a 20% premium on top of the room’s weekly price.

    Do I need to pay for a TV license and council tax as a student living at property management?

    If you plan on watching/recording any live terrestrial TV or on BBC iPlayer, you will need to pay for your own TV Licence. You can set up your TV Licence here. You only need a TV Licence if you’re living in the UK. If you’re living in Spain, you do not need to buy a TV Licence. You shouldn’t need to pay council tax in the UK as a full-time student. They might ask for evidence of your student status at any point during your stay in order to ensure you are exempt from council tax.
